What Is a Domain Transfer and When Should You Consider It?
A transfer domain is the process of moving your registered domain name from one registrar (like GoDaddy, Namecheap, or Bluehost) to another – such as ITCompany. It’s typically done when you’re:
- Unhappy with service or support
- Tired of hidden fees
- Switching hosting providers
- Managing multiple domains more efficiently
- Looking for better security and DNS tools

How to Transfer Your Domain to ITCompany: Step-by-Step
Here’s how to make the switch seamlessly:
Domain Transfer Checklist:
- Unlock your domain at your current registrar
- Request the EPP/Auth code
- Ensure WHOIS details are current
- Temporarily disable privacy protection if required
- Initiate transfer on ITCompany’s website
- Enter the code and confirm via email
- Wait for registrar approval (usually 5–7 days)
Tip: Use your primary email for WHOIS to ensure you receive confirmation links.
What to Check Before You Transfer
Before moving your domain, confirm:
- It’s at least 60 days old (ICANN rule)
- It’s not expired or in redemption
- There’s no active transfer lock
- WHOIS email is accessible

SEO & Domain Transfer Myths—Debunked
Myth: Transferring your domain hurts SEO Fact: As long as nameservers stay intact, there’s no SEO penalty.
SEO Best Practices:
- Leave nameservers untouched during transfer
- Monitor Google Search Console for crawl issues
- Implement 301 redirects if moving URLs
- Reissue SSL certificates after DNS propagation

When You Should Delay a Domain Transfer
While switching registrars is often a smart move, wait if:
- Your domain is about to expire in days
- You’re doing a full website or email migration without a DNS plan
- Your SSL is mid-renewal
- You’re onboarding new services that depend on current DNS
